🚨🇹🇭DEATH TOLL IN BANGKOK BUILDING COLLAPSE HITS 36—59 STILL MISSING AFTER MYANMAR QUAKE

Thai officials confirm 36 are dead and 59 remain missing after a government building in Bangkok collapsed during the 7.7 magnitude earthquake that struck Myanmar last month.

Rescuers are still battling through twisted steel and concrete at the wreckage of the State Audit Office. A cellphone light detected days ago has fueled hope, but access remains difficult.

🚨 🇹🇭🇲🇲 EARTHQUAKE AFTERMATH: BODIES RECOVERED FROM BANGKOK HIGH-RISE COLLAPSE

The aftermath of Friday’s powerful earthquake continues to devastate Thailand and Myanmar.

In Bangkok, rescuers have recovered several bodies from the rubble of a collapsed high-rise building, with ten fatalities confirmed so far.

Dozens of people remain unaccounted for as authorities search through the wreckage.

Meanwhile, in Myanmar, where the epicenter of the quake struck, the death toll has reached 1,644, with thousands more injured and displaced.

As rescue efforts continue, both nations are grappling with the extensive damage caused by the 7.7 magnitude earthquake.

🚨🇺🇸🇹🇭SPACEX OFFERS STARLINK TO MYANMAR AND THAILAND AFTER DEADLY EARTHQUAKE

SpaceX has offered to provide Starlink satellite internet kits to assist with communications and relief efforts in Myanmar and Thailand following a devastating 7.7 magnitude earthquake.

As of today, the death toll has risen to 1,002, with over 2,300 injured and hundreds missing, particularly in the city of Mandalay, close to the quake’s epicenter.

The earthquake caused severe destruction, including a high-rise collapse in Bangkok that killed nine people. In response, SpaceX’s offer aims to restore vital communications, aiding in rescue operations and humanitarian efforts.

The full extent of the damage is still being assessed, with some regions experiencing complete infrastructure breakdowns.

🚨🇲🇲MYANMAR EARTHQUAKE DEATH TOLL RISES TO 1,644

Rescue efforts continue as collapsed buildings and damaged infrastructure hamper aid delivery.

The quake devastated towns near the Thai border and was felt across the region, triggering panic and widespread destruction.
